Output d98faa883426ed2e5d126ba6b5207e0ec8f4d9849bc0300b76bcc50c35b49d3c:1

value
2954653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07cafee23e3cbdb47b7fe05fe74834a4912e8715 OP_EQUAL
address
32QDqGfVTUxjk3b5nxdVQSxEEWaSqakycB
transaction
d98faa883426ed2e5d126ba6b5207e0ec8f4d9849bc0300b76bcc50c35b49d3c
spent
true